Read the following sentence.

First-time car buyers need to learn about interest rates and how to spot a con or a great deal.
Who is the intended audience for this piece of writing?
Select one:

People who arrange car loans

Anyone who has not purchased a car before

Local car dealers

Older customers who are looking for a luxury car

1 Answer

6 votes

Answer: Anyone who has not purchased a car before

Step-by-step explanation:

An intended audience simply refers to the person or people who a story, text I paper is directed to.

In the sentence, the intended audience is for first time car buyers. The information given in the sentence relating to cars is for people who haven't bought a car before. Those kind of people are the first time buyers.

People who arrange car loans, older customers and loan car dealers aren't considered as first time car buyers.
